Proposed Project: Bureau of Primary Health Care (BPHC) Uniform Data 
System (OMB No. 0915-0193)--Extension

    The Uniform Data System (UDS) contains the annual reporting 
requirements for the cluster of primary care grantees funded by the 
Bureau of Primary Health Care (BPHC), Health Resources and Services 
Administration (HRSA). The UDS is a reporting requirement for grantees 
of the Consolidated Health Center Program (the Program), which provides 
support to community health centers, migrant health centers, health 
care for the homeless centers, public housing primary care centers, and 
other grantees under the Program's authorizing statute (section 330 of 
the Public Health Service Act, as amended).
    The Bureau collects data in the UDS which is used to ensure 
compliance with legislative mandates and to report to Congress and 
policymakers on program accomplishments. To meet these objectives, BPHC 
requires a core set of data collected annually that is appropriate for 
monitoring and evaluating performance and reporting on annual trends.
    Estimates of annualized reporting burden are as follows:

----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
                                     Number of     Responses per       Total         Hours per     Total burden
         Type of report             respondents     respondent       responses       response          hours
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
Universal Report................             920               1             920              27          24,840
Grant Report....................             125               1             125              18           2,250
                                 -----------------
Total...........................             920  ..............            1045  ..............          27,090
----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
